Is e6 a high rank?
Staff sergeant (SSG) is E-6 rank in the U.S. Army, just above sergeant and below sergeant first class, and is a non-commissioned officer. Staff sergeants are generally placed in charge of squads, but can also act as platoon sergeants in the absence of a sergeant first class.
How do I become a Cmsaf?
The Air Force established selection criteria for the position, which whittled potential nominees down to 2,200 chief master sergeants from the more than 5,900 chiefs on active duty. Candidates had to have at least 22 years of activeduty service and two years’ time in grade as a chief master sergeant.
How do you address the Cmsaf?
The correct way to address a Chief Master Sergeant named Mr. Smith is “Chief Master Sergeant Smith”, or written as CMSgt Smith. In formal situations, a Chief Master Sergeant should always be addressed by their full rank.

Is E6 a big deal?
An Army staff sergeant (E6) is the next step up from a regular sergeant (E5). A staff sergeant is a noncommissioned officer commanding a squad of nine to 10 soldiers, sometimes more. Rather than attending a military academy to receive a commission, staff sergeants enlist, then they are promoted from a lower rank.
How long can an E 6 stay in the Air Force?
Air Force “Up-or-Out Rules”
| Rank | Total Years Active Service |
|---|---|
| E5 | 20 years |
| E6 | 22 years |
| E7 | 26 years |
| E8 | 28 years |

What rank is a 1st Sergeant in the Air Force?
¹: The U.S. Air Force does not have a separate First Sergeant rank; it is instead a duty position denoted by a diamond within the upper field of the E-7/MSgt, E-8/SMSgt, E-9/CMSgt paygrades/chevrons/ranks and is abbreviated “1st Sgt.”.
